ABSTRACT:
A heat pipe assembly includes at least a flattened portion formed on the heat pipe. The internal surface of the heat pipe includes a wick structure attached thereon, and a mesh supporting member disposed therein. The wick structure is compressed on the internal surface of the heat pipe by using the mesh supporting member. The mesh supporting member includes a plurality of radially and axially arranged stripes. The radially and axially arranged stripes are orthogonally stacked, thereby forming mutually communicable working fluid channels in the flattened portion of the heat pipe.
